I have times that are character fields in the format x:xx PM/AM, for example, 1:30 PM and 10:30 AM.

How can I convert these character fields into numeric fields that display 24-hour time? For example, change 1:00 PM to 13:00.

Something along the lines of the following should work:

time_num=input(char_time, time12.);

format time_num time.;

You use a SAS INFORMAT to convert a character string to a SAS date or time or datetime value SAS(R) 9.3 Formats and Informats: Reference

You then apply a SAS FORMAT to this SAS date/time/datetime value so that it prints the way you want to.
